Henrik Berggren new police chief in Borlänge from April 1

Borlänge is getting a new local police area chief as Henrik Berggren takes over on April 1. He succeeds Thomas Hellgren whose appointment is expiring. Eleven people applied for the announced position.

Henrik Berggren starts as the new local police area chief in Borlänge during the coming week, specifically on April 1. The position became vacant as Thomas Hellgren's appointment expired, and it was publicly announced.

Eleven people applied for the job, according to Dala-Demokraten. Current chief Thomas Hellgren is thus leaving the position after his fixed-term assignment ends.
